ALPP-targeting CAR-T is a preclinical chimeric antigen receptor (CAR) T-cell therapy being developed by Shanghai Si Dan Race BioTechnology (Innovative Cellular Therapeutics) for the treatment of solid tumors, specifically testicular cancer and ovarian cancer. The therapy is designed using the company's proprietary CoupledCAR platform, which aims to overcome the challenges of CAR-T cell therapy in solid tumors by enhancing the expansion and activation of tumor-targeting CAR-T cells. The CAR-T cells specifically target alkaline phosphatase, placental (ALPP), a cell surface protein ectopically expressed in ovarian and testicular cancers, to selectively eliminate ALPP-expressing tumor cells.
